As verbs the difference between squeegeed and squeegee
is that
squeegeed is past tense of squeegee while
squeegee is to clean with a squeegee.
As a noun squeegee is
a tool consisting of a rubber blade at right angles to a handle, used for spreading, pushing or wiping liquid material on, across or off a surface, especially when cleaning glass, eg the windscreen of a vehicle or a shop window, to remove soapy water.
